The University of Minnesota men’s hockey program announced today that the Gophers will host an exhibition game at 7 p.m. CT on Oct. 5 at Mariucci Arena against Lethbridge. The exhibition game is included in all season-ticket packages.

Additionally, Minnesota and College Hockey, Inc., have finalized matchups for the Oct. 11-12 Ice Breaker Tournament at Mariucci Arena. The Gophers will officially open the 2013-14 season on Oct. 11 against Mercyhurst at 7 p.m. while New Hampshire and Clarkson will face off earlier in the day at 4 p.m. The Ice Breaker Tournament features a championship format with the losers of both Friday games playing at 4 p.m. on Saturday followed by the championship game at 7 p.m.

More information, including additional game times and a television broadcast schedule for the 2013-14 season, will be made public as it becomes available.
